The No. 13 Illinois Fighting Illini (14-3, 5-1 Big Ten) host the Minnesota Golden Gophers (10-7, 3-3 Big Ten) at State Farm Center, beginning at 12 p.m. ET on Saturday, January 17, 2026. The Golden Gophers are 16.5-point underdogs in the game. The matchup's point total is set at 139.5.
Illinois is coming off of a 79-68 victory against Northwestern in its most recent game on Wednesday. In Illinois' win, Keaton Wagler led the way with a team-high 22 points (adding five rebounds and three assists). Minnesota's most recent game on Tuesday ended in a 78-75 loss to Wisconsin. Minnesota got a team-leading 20 points from Jaylen Crocker-Johnson in the loss.
